Professional Video Editing Is More Than Cutting Clips
Many people think video editing simply means putting clips together and adding music.
Professional editing goes much further.
A good editor considers:
Storytelling:
What should the viewer understand, feel, or do?
Pacing:
When should the video slow down, and when should it move quickly?
Visual hierarchy:
Which information deserves the viewer’s attention?
Sound design:
How can music, dialogue, sound effects, and silence improve the experience?
Color:
How should the footage look to match the brand?
Motion graphics:
Would animation make a complex idea easier to understand?
Platform requirements:
Should the video be horizontal, square, or vertical?
The goal isn’t simply to make footage look attractive.
The goal is to make the video communicate effectively.
Why Short-Form Video Is Important for Businesses
Short-form video has become a major part of digital content.
Businesses can turn a single piece of long-form content into multiple short videos for different platforms.
For example, a 20-minute interview could potentially become:
- 10 Instagram Reels
- 10 YouTube Shorts
- 10 TikTok videos
- LinkedIn clips
- Promotional advertisements
- Quote graphics
- Educational clips
This gives businesses more value from the footage they already have.
Instead of constantly starting from zero, a professional video editing workflow can turn one production into an entire content library.

What to Look for in a Video Editing Company
Choosing a video editor shouldn’t be based only on price.
Before hiring a video editing company, look at:
1. Portfolio
The portfolio should demonstrate actual editing ability across different styles.
Look for examples similar to the type of content your business needs.
2. Storytelling
Technical editing skills are important, but storytelling is often more important.
A video can contain impressive effects and still fail if the story is confusing.
3. Motion Graphics
For businesses, motion graphics can be extremely valuable for explaining products, services, statistics, processes, and technology.
4. Communication
A good post-production partner should understand your brief and communicate clearly throughout the project.
5. Consistency
If you’re producing content every month, consistency matters.
Your videos should maintain a recognizable visual style across different campaigns and platforms.
6. Scalability
Your editing partner should be able to handle both a single project and an ongoing content pipeline.
